Controversial, crazy, shocking, disturbing Using any of those words to describe horror director Jörg Buttgereit s output would be putting it mildly! Over the years, the Berlin based filmmaker has created some of the genre s most graphic and twisted films and cemented his reputation as one of cult cinema s grisliest auteurs.

Special Features

4-DISC SPECIAL EDITION CONTENTS

High Definition Blu-ray (1080p) presentation of four films by Jörg Buttgereit: Nekromantik, Der Todesking, Nekromantik 2 and Schramm
Uncompressed PCM Stereo 2.0 audio for all films
Optional English subtitles
Special Edition packaging featuring new artwork by Gilles Vranckx and reversible sleeves featuring artwork by Godmachine and Vranckx
